Audiolab 8000P product specifications

Product Name : Audiolab 8000P
Lowest Price : £322Show all prices »
Product Rating: 0 out of 5 (0 Rating )
Category: Amplifier
Brand: Audiolab
Type: Amplifier
Output power per channel: 100 Watts
Number of channels: 2 channels
Signal/noise ratio: 95dB
Surround sound: Without decoder
Tuner type: Without tuner
Colour: Silver
Remote control: Without remote control
Width: 44.5cm
Height: 7.4cm
Depth : 33.7cm

      Audiolab 8000P and 8000Q

      By Brent Burmester

      Review summary: Audiolab is one of those audio makers who have never been known to produce a dud. That isn't to say they're products suit everyone's tastes however, for, as the name suggests, this manufacturer takes a decidedly scientific approach to high fidelity ...

      Verdict: My verdict then, is that these units would do wonders for a system with a dark, veiled, or slow character. If your source and speakers already strike with laser-like precision, perhaps the Q/P pairing would be a little too much of a good thing. Then ...
